Health can be defined as a state of complete physical, mental, and social well-being. Maintaining good health involves adopting a healthy lifestyle which includes regular exercise, a balanced diet, adequate sleep, managing stress, and avoiding harmful habits such as smoking and excessive alcohol consumption. Several factors contribute to a person's health and illness. These include genetic factors, environmental factors, lifestyle choices, access to healthcare, and social determinants such as income, education, and employment status.

Obesity, high blood pressure, smoking, and other risk factors can significantly impact a person's overall wellness and physical fitness. Obesity, for example, increases the risk of developing various health conditions such as diabetes, heart disease, and certain cancers. High blood pressure can lead to heart attacks and strokes. Smoking damages the lungs and increases the risk of respiratory diseases. To improve their health and overall fitness, a person suffering from these risk factors can engage in regular physical activity, maintain a healthy diet, quit smoking, and seek regular medical check-ups to manage their condition effectively.
